Analyzing Pool Cleaning Options: Advantages and Weaknesses
When investigating pool cleaning methods, it is imperative to discern the positives and negatives of each approach. Manual cleaning facilitates in-depth and precise care but can be labor-intensive and time-consuming. Automatic cleaners furnish convenience and efficiency, though they may not reach every corner of the pool.
Chemical treatments are powerful in cleaning, but incorrect handling can lead to disrupted chemical balance. In contrast, organic cleaning techniques, like using biological enzymes, are eco-friendly but may require more frequent applications to sustain transparency.
Robotic cleaners are increasingly popular, offering a balance of automated operation and efficiency but can come with a steeper initial investment. Ultimately, the selection of cleaning method depends on budget, time availability, and personal preference. Recognizing these pros and cons helps pool proprietors choose wisely to guarantee their pool water remains crystal clear and inviting.

What Can Fail Without Regular Maintenance?
Ignoring pool maintenance can result in a multitude of problems that undermine both the safety and enjoyment of the aquatic setting. Without consistent maintenance, debris accumulates, creating a breeding ground for algae and bacteria, which can pose safety hazards to swimmers. Furthermore, improper chemical balance may result in skin irritation, ocular irritation, or even serious health complications.
With time's effect on the pool's filtering equipment, it can become clogged, diminishing its capability and leading to murky water. Furthermore, neglecting standard inspections can cause structural damage, including breaks in the pool surface and oxidation of metal components. This deterioration not only affects look but can also lead to pricey fixes. Ultimately, failing to maintain a pool compromises its usefulness and safety, ultimately diminishing the delight of swimming and increasing future costs for the owner. Regular maintenance is essential for sustaining a pristine, secure, and satisfying pool space.
Routine maintenance is necessary for avoiding numerous issues, but even meticulous pool owners can make blunders during the cleaning activity. One typical mistake is failing to assess chemical levels before cleaning. Unbalanced chemicals can result in algae growth or cloudy water, sabotaging the cleaning effort. Additionally, using incorrect tools can injure surfaces; for example, metal brushes can scratch vinyl liners.
Neglecting the skimmer and pump baskets is another typical mistake. These can limit water flow and reduce cleaning efficiency if not emptied regularly. Some owners fail to maintain filters regularly, leading to reduced performance and elevated energy costs.
In conclusion, cleaning infrequently can result in a buildup of debris and contaminants. By sidestepping these common pitfalls, pool owners can ensure their cleaning routines are effective, preserving their swimming areas crystal clear and appealing for all.

What Products Do Pool Cleaning Services Commonly Use?
Pool maintenance providers typically use chlorine, pH balancers, algae killers, and clarifiers. These chemicals preserve water clarity, inhibit algae growth, and ensure safe swimming conditions, supporting efficient pool upkeep and general sanitation.
